The New Roof
|
The new roof is a dimensional shingle roof (TAMKO Heritage Series in the Painted Desert color scheme). The drip edge is white, and future plans include painting the trim white, the gables cream, and the doors and shutters a wedgewood-type shade of blue. Of course, we could always change our minds!
